Merge tag 'samsung-dt64-4.11'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/krzk/linux into next/dt64

Samsung DeviceTree ARM64 update for v4.11:
1. Add bus frequency and voltage scalling on Exynos5433 TM2 device (along with
   necessary bus nodes and Platform Performance Monitoring Unit on Exynos5433).
2. Use macros for pinctrl settings on Exynos5433.
   This contains necessary header with bindings.
3. Minor cleanups in Exynos5433 DTSI and boards using it.
4. Create common DTSI betweem Exynos5433 TM2E and TM2E.
5. Add HDMI/TV to Exynos5433 TM2.
